Chemistry Question About SprayPaint
Can anyone with some chemistry knowledge help me out?
I took a half full plastic bottle of water and sprayed some spray-paint into it then closed the lid. After mixing the paint propellant with the water, the bottle imploded leaving next to no air in the bottle! I tried it several times, for it to work you have to shake the bottle and have some water in it. It works spraying the paint or just spraying the propellant. Why does this happen?

Congratulations, you've just demonstrated Henry's Law.
http://en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Henry%27s_law The solvent and aerosol propellant gas must be soluble in water. When you spray the paint into the bottle, the vapors displace air. Then when you cap the bottle and shake it, the vapors equilibrate with the aqueous phase according to Henry's Law. If they are very soluble then the partial pressure of the solute above the solution will be quite small, thus the bottle collaspes. No real reaction necessary.
